2. Use of Cookies
Cookies are small data files stored on your device by your web browser. They allow websites to recognize your device and store information such as user preferences or login status.
How We Use Cookies
-
Essential Cookies: These cookies are necessary for the basic functionality of our Website. Without them, the Website may not work properly.
-
Analytics Cookies: We use cookies to collect data about how visitors interact with our Website, allowing us to improve the user experience. This includes tracking user behavior and gathering statistics on Website traffic.
